Acquiring a Finnish driving license legally involves a few structured steps. These include:
Learner's Permit:
To apply for a student's permit, people should be of legal driving age. This is the primary step towards getting a complete driving license.
Theoretical Exam:
Candidates should pass a theoretical test covering subjects such as traffic guidelines, roadway signs, and safe driving practices.
Driving Lessons:
It is necessary to take driving lessons with a licensed instructor. The variety of lessons required might vary based on individual competence.
Practical Exam:
After finishing lessons, candidates must pass a practical driving test, showcasing their capability to run a car securely on the road.
Application Submission:
Once both examinations are passed, applicants send their files to the regional authorities, including proof of passing the exams, recognition, and payment of relevant costs.Documents Required

A1: Yes, people holding a valid driving license from certain foreign nations can apply to have it transformed to a Finnish driving license. The procedure includes submitting the original license, proof of residency, and passing any needed tests.
Q2: Is it possible to drive in Finland with a foreign license?
A2: Visitors with a valid foreign driving license can drive in Finland for a restricted period. It is recommended to have an International Driving Permit (IDP) when traveling, specifically if the original license is not in English.
Q3: How much does it cost to obtain a Finnish driving license?
A3: The overall cost varies based upon the variety of driving lessons required and the charges for examinations. Usually, it can range from EUR1,000 to EUR2,000.
Q4: How long does it take to get a Finnish driving license?
A4: The time to obtain a driving license varies. It usually takes 3 to 6 months, Suomen Ajokortin Ostaminen depending on the individual's schedule for lessons and tests.
Q5: Can I take the theoretical exam in English?
A5: Yes, the theoretical exam can be taken in English, Swedish, or Finnish, depending upon individual preference.
